About Terry Moore
Terry Moore is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Oceanography, Artificial Intelligence and Astronomy and Astrophysics, having authored 247 papers that have together received 4.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include GNSS positioning and interference (102 papers), Indoor and Outdoor Localization Technologies (54 papers), Inertial Sensor and Navigation (51 papers), Geophysics and Gravity Measurements (33 papers), Target Tracking and Data Fusion in Sensor Networks (24 papers),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(22 papers), Advanced Frequency and Time Standards (16 papers) and Air Traffic Management and Optimization (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Aerospace Engineering (1.7k citations), Transportation (330 citations), Oceanography (426 citations), Urban Studies (170 citations) and Ocean Engineering (382 citations). Terry Moore has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Chris Hill, C. Hide, Chris Hide, Roberto Sabatini, Martin Smith, Arthur C. Nelson, John N. Morris, Vincent Mor, Khairi Abdulrahim and Joseph Angelelli.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Navigation, GPS Solutions, Geo-spatial Information Science, Sensors and NAVIGATION Journal of the Institute of Navigation.
